Just rolled up a quick monk char and the monk weapons and unarmed attack are using Str instead of Dex for damage modifier
Is this a bug?
Monks can use either Strength or Dexterity for unarmed attacks or attacks with their Monk weapons. The D&D Beyond sheet will automatically select for you the higher bonus.
Maybe I'm misunderstanding the rule. Does the modifier to damage include the proficiency bonus?
appreciate the help
Damage does not include proficiency. (at least not by default or in any case I can think of).
Tali_Wah is correct. You do not add your Proficiency bonus to damage unless instructed to by a unique feature/item.
